Web27 jan. 2024 · In order to use the CI/CD services of GitLab, you will need to host your project on the platform and have a YAML file at its root called .gitlab-ci.yml which hosts … WebGitLab records activity data during its operation as users interact with the application. Most of these interactions revolve around the projects, issues, and merge requests domain objects. Users can perform several different actions and some of these actions are recorded in a separate PostgreSQL database table called events.

Web11 apr. 2024 · GitLab allows developers to host their Git repositories and collaborate with others by providing features such as merge requests, code reviews, and inline comments. It also provides powerful CI/CD pipelines that can be used to automate the process of building, testing, and deploying software changes.
